More refactoring:
* Renamed *ProfileResultImage to *ImageProfileResult.
* Separated the image result management from the *ProfileResult classes:
- The general per-thread image management functionality does now live in
Thread.
- Introduced interface ImageProfileResultContainer which is implemented by
Thread. An instance is passed to ProfileResult::AddSamples()/PrintResult().
* Made *ProfileResultImage independent of Image. The dependency is now to
SharedImage only.
